Job Duties
We are seeking an experienced SAP Integration Consultant to join our onsite team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in SAP PI/PO and CPI with demonstrated experience in designing, developing, and supporting complex integration scenarios across SAP and non-SAP platforms. This role will be key in enabling seamless communication between enterprise systems and ensuring robust, scalable, and efficient data flows.
- Collaborate with business analysts and technical teams to understand integration requirements and deliver effective middleware solutions using SAP PI/PO, CPI (BTP/Integration Suite), and Axway.
- Design, develop, configure, and maintain SAP PI/PO and CPI interfaces, including custom adapters, mappings, and routing rules.
- Develop integration scenarios involving both SAP and third-party cloud platforms such as Salesforce (SFDC), Ariba, etc.
- Build B2B interfaces using EDI messages and implement microservices-based integrations.Conduct unit testing, integration testing, and support user acceptance testing for integration scenarios.
- Provide ongoing support, maintenance, and troubleshooting for SAP PI/PO, CPI, and Axway integrations.
- Maintain documentation for all integration solutions, including technical specifications and operational procedures.
- Stay informed on the latest middleware technologies and best practices to drive continuous improvement.Work closely with other IT teams and business stakeholders to ensure high-quality service delivery.
- Proactively identify, track, and resolve technical issues and risks.
Job Qualifications
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field.
- 6–8 years of hands-on experience in SAP PI/PO and CPI development.
- Strong understanding of integration concepts, including Web Services, REST, and Microservices.
- Proficient with PI/PO adapters (IDoc, RFC, SOAP, REST, etc.) and configuration.
- Experience with SAP ABAP and Java for custom development within PI/PO.
- Familiarity with SAP IDocs, RFCs, proxies, and partner profiles.
